The airport remains a light aircraft facility to this day. In 1965, the airport was extensively expanded, with a new terminal building and hangars being constructed as well as the runways being extended. This led to Wonderboom Airport being able to receive its first Boeing 737 in 1982. In 1993, runway 11/29 was again upgraded to its present ...

On 10 July 2018, a Convair 340 owned by Dutch aviation museum Aviodrome crashed during a trial flight in Pretoria, South Africa. The aircraft suffered an engine fire moments after takeoff, [ 1 ] [ 2 ] and crashed into a factory building as the crew attempted to return it to Wonderboom Airport .
